> Hi guys,
> The usual approach will work fine for normal web application scenarios
> where the user is invited to the web app. But our scenario is specific
> where the user mainly uses the account to enroll the device. The problem
> Harshan mention is critical if we follow the proposed approach.
>
> How about we do this - when the admin creates the user, the a default
> password is generated and email to the user as previously. The account,
> however - is setup with limited permission whereby the user can only
> perform device enrollment. When the user logs into the MDM console we
> prompt the user to change his password since he is using a default
> generated password.

>>>>> Guys,
>>>>>
>>>>> I'm planning to do the $Subject.
>>>>>
>>>>> Right now we ourselves have implemented a functionality where an email
>>>>> is triggered upon creating users. However, this particular functionality
>>>>> appears to be already there with a much better implementation as part of 
>>>>> IS
>>>>> components. What it does is, adminstrators can opt to create a user in the
>>>>> user management system with "ask user for password" option, which would
>>>>> automatically trigger an email with a preconfigured template when the user
>>>>> creation is all done. Then the user can log into the MDM console and set
>>>>> himself a password for further use. We can even enforce captcha validation
>>>>> using the existing functionality in IS.
>>>>>
>>>>> Once this step is done, we can then go on to invite users for
>>>>> enrolling their devices.
>>>>>
>>>>> Please shout if there's any issue with the above suggested approach.
